- Function: Customer Success
- Reporting: VP of Customer Success
- Location: UK
- Lead the technical strategy for LeapXpert customers and prospects; Present and discuss solution options and technology to potential customers.
- Act as an advisor and SPOC for the customer on complex business requirements and work with LeapXpert portfolio of products and services to manage these requirements.
- Support Sales in producing proposals and Statement of Work documents for customer opportunities and their complex solution requirements.
- Generate technical documents to support bid responses (RFIs, RFPs, etc.)
- Leverage industry best practices and conduct requirements gatherings & design workshops.
- Own the end-to-end client solution architecture, ensuring the bridging of customer needs and LeapXpert product capabilities.
- Act as an interface between the customer and LeapXpert Product & Engineering teams in driving customizations and integrations throughout the customer engagement cycle.
- Work closely with Customer Success managers post-deployment and act as technology advisor ensuring customers continue to get the maximum benefit of the solution.
- Proven ability to create and deliver High-Level Design (HLD) documents, Low-Level Design (LLD) specifications, Statements of Work (SOWs), and technical presentations tailored to diverse audiences.
- Extensive experience leading customer workshops, including discovery, requirement gathering, and design sessions across various technical domains.
- 10+ years of hands-on experience in Unified Communications, Contact Centers, and/or CRM software engineering and implementation projects.
- Strong team collaboration and leadership skills, demonstrating both individual success and a commitment to team ethics.
-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Business, or a related field (or equivalent work experience).
- Deep understanding of cloud solutions and software deployment tools, with a focus on modern architectures.
- Solid grasp of project implementation methodologies, including Agile and Waterfall approaches.
- Experience with financial software solutions and regulatory compliance is a strong plus.
- Industry certifications (e.g., TOGAF, Microsoft, AWS, Cisco, Google Technologies) are highly desirable.
- Exceptional communication skills, with fluency in written and spoken English.
